Nestled on Bridlington Road in Edmonton, this charming detached house offers a perfect blend of modern living and character. Built in 2017, the property spans an impressive 1,130 square feet, providing ample space for families or those seeking a comfortable home. The house features a stylish bathroom and a convenient guest WC, catering to the needs of both residents and visitors. The tiled flooring adds a touch of elegance and practicality, making it easy to maintain while enhancing the overall aesthetic of the home. The double glazed windows throughout the house not only enhance energy efficiency but also allow natural light to flood the interiors, creating a bright and inviting atmosphere. Main Entrance - Fully tiled flooring, power points, understairs storage cupboard, mains smoke alarms, door leading to downstairs WC.
Wc (Downstairs) - Fully tiled walls and flooring, double glazed frosted window to side aspect, pedestal hand wash basin with mixer tap, low flush WC.
Reception - Fully tiled flooring, double glazed window to front aspect, power points, spot lighting, TV point, radiator.
Kitchen/Dining/Reception - Fully tiled flooring, twin double glazed windows to front aspect, double glazed patio doors leading to garden, a range of wall and base units, partly tiled splash backs, double sink drainer with mixer tap, integrated oven and electric hob, extractor fan, double glazed window to side aspect, boiler (untested), power points, spot lights, radiator, island with drawer units and cupboards., plumbed for washing machine, wired smoke alarm.
Garden - Fully paved, metal double gates.
Bedoom 1 - Fully carpeted, 2 double up and over Velux windows, fitted wardrobes, alcoves, power points, sloped ceilings, radiator, spotlights.
Bathroom - Fully tiled walls and floors, heated towel rail, low flush WC, floating pedestal hand wash basin with drawer unit, panelled bath with mixer tap and shower attachment, curtain pole with shower curtain, extractor fan.
Bedroom 2 - Fully carpeted, sloping ceilings, two up and over Velux windows, power points, radiator.
Bedroom 3 - Fully carpeted, Velux up and over window, power points, spot lights, fitted wardrobes, radiator.
